Minimum Deposit Amount
The Instaspot minimum deposit for various account types is as follows:
- Insta Standard Account: $1
- Insta Eurica Account: $1
- Float Standard Account: $15
- Float Pro Account: $50
- Cent Standard Account: $1
- Cent Eurica Account: $1
Comparison of Minimum Deposit Requirements for Different Account Types
- Insta Standard and Insta Eurica Accounts are perfect for beginners due to their low entry cost of just $1.
- Float Standard and Float Pro Accounts require slightly higher minimums, making them suitable for traders looking for more advanced features and lower spreads.

Detailed Explanation of Each Method
Bank Transfers
- Processing Time: 2-4 days
- Fees: Varies based on the bank, typically no fees from Instaspot.
- Regional Availability: Globally available.
- Pros: Secure and widely accepted.
- Cons: Slower processing time compared to e-wallets.
Credit/Debit Cards
- Processing Time: 24 hours
- Fees: No fees from Instaspot; however, banks may charge a transaction fee.
- Regional Availability: Widely accepted in most regions.
- Pros: Instant deposits.
- Cons: May have limits on the amount that can be deposited.
E-Wallets (e.g., Skrill, Neteller)
- Processing Time: Instant to 24 hours.
- Fees: No fees from Instaspot.
- Regional Availability: Available in many countries.
- Pros: Fast and convenient.
- Cons: Some e-wallets may have withdrawal fees.
Local Payment Methods
- Processing Time: 1-4 hours.
- Fees: Varies by provider.
- Regional Availability: Specific to certain countries.
- Pros: Tailored for local traders, often with lower fees.
- Cons: Limited to specific markets.
Supported Deposit Currencies
Instaspot supports multiple currencies for deposits, including USD, EUR, and RUB, providing flexibility for international traders.
